Skip to content

Commit b50e5b9

Browse files
lntuesmallp-o-p
authored andcommitted
[libc] Fix memory leak in MPFRWrapper cospif with MPFR pre 4.2. (llvm#114415)
1 parent e80d055 commit b50e5b9

File tree

1 file changed

+1
-0
lines changed

1 file changed

+1
-0
lines changed

libc/utils/MPFRWrapper/MPFRUtils.cpp

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-262,6 +262,7 @@ class MPFRNumber {
262262

263263
int d = mpz_tstbit(integer, 0);
264264
mpfr_set_si(result.value, d ? -1 : 1, mpfr_rounding);
265+
mpz_clear(integer);
265266
return result;
266267
}
267268

0 commit comments

Comments
 (0)